The Original Pancake House

Location:
Milwaukee, WI
Size:
4,600 sq. ft.
Completion Date:
May 2006
Client:
De Rosa Corporation
The 150th Original Pancake House opened in May, 2006 on Downer Avenue in Milwaukee.  The newly renovated space boasts 4,600 square feet of warm, welcoming finishes.  The exterior facade of brick has custom awnings and accent lighting to highlight the signage.  A private dining room with a fireplace is perfect for small group meetings or special events.  The design reflects the high quality food and service that patrons get from The Original Pancake House.
